Al Jackson

Alvin Neal Jackson
Batted: Left
Threw: Left
Height: 5'10"
Weight: 165 lbs.
Born: December 25, 1935 in Waco, TX
Signed: 1955 by the Pittsburgh Pirates
Acquired: via the Expansion Draft from the Pirates, October 1961
Departed: traded to the St. Louis Cardinals with
Charley Smith for Ken Boyer, October 1965
Acquired: sent from the Cardinals to complete an earlier deal, October 1967; the Cardinals sent a player to be named later (Jackson) for
Jack Lamabe
Departed: purchased by the Cincinnati Reds, June 1969
Died: August 18, 2019 in Port St. Lucie, FL

 

Al was the Mets' pitching ace during the darkest of the dark early days. With any other club, he most certainly would have been a consistent winner. As it was, though, he built a long and enduring relationship with the Mets that continued from 1962 all the way up to the end of the 2000 season, when he retired as the Mets' bullpen coach.
